Bars and restaurants in the Place de la Comedie. Is the nerve center of the city. Called "The Egg" because of its oval shape. It is a symbol of the dynamism that characterizes Montpellier today. In the square we find the Opera House, built in the nineteenth century model from the Opera Garnier in Paris, and the statue of the Three Graces. The Place de la Comedie has many café terraces and restaurants that make it a living space where they converge to students throughout the day and lugareños.La city has two operas: The House of Comedy, built in the mid eighteenth century , responding to the urgent need for the city to have a theater and opera house of Berlioz, built a century later.
